A Reliable Approach to Vegitable Detection in Agriculture with YOLOv5

🌟 Conclution :

  • After thorough comparison of all metrics; training loss, validation loss, and mAP across all models, it is evident that all the models are performing satisfactorily.

  • However, upon inspecting the predicted images, two models stood out for their exceptional detection accuracy and minimal false positives.


⚡ Model Training 2

Train parameters :  25 epochs, Adam, lr0 = 0.001, lrf = 0.001

⚡ Model Training 3

Train parameters : 40 epochs, AdamW, lr0 = 0.0001, lrf = 0.0001
